The best definition of global warming is long-term increase in the Earth's average temperature.

What is Global warming?

This term connote a kind of  long-term heating of Earth's climate system. It was said to have began from  the pre-industrial period that is between 1850 and 1900.

This is said to occur as a result of human activities, primarily fossil fuel burning, that tends to  bring up the heat-trapping greenhouse gas levels in Earth's atmosphere up.
